Axminster station is equipped with a variety of amenities to ensure a smooth journey. You can buy tickets from the ticket office, open from 6:15 am to 5:00 pm on weekdays, or use the ticket machines that are compatible with Disabled Persons Railcard discounts. Wi-Fi is available to keep you connected, and there’s a heated waiting room to keep you warm while you wait for your train.
Accessibility is a key feature here with step-free access available throughout the station, making it easier for those with reduced mobility to navigate. While there are no staff available on-site, customer help points are present, ensuring that assistance is within reach. CCTV systems safeguard both the station and bicycle storage areas, providing peace of mind for passengers.
When it comes to onward travel from Axminster, you'll find the station conveniently situated with multiple modes of transport. Rail replacement services operate from the station forecourt off King Edward Road, and local bus services are accessible with printable schedules available here.
